CVE-2015-2016
HighSummary
Unspecified vulnerability in IBM QRadar SIEM 7.1 MR2 before Patch 11 IF02 and 7.2.x before 7.2.5 Patch 4 allows remote authenticated users to execute arbitrary commands with root privileges via unknown vectors.
Risk Assessment
This vulnerability may lead to unauthorized access to the system and potential takeover by remote users.
Recommendation
It is recommended to apply the appropriate patches for versions 7.1 MR2 and 7.2.x to mitigate the risks associated with this vulnerability.
